On Mon, Mar 25, 2024 at 02:22:53PM -0500, David Lechner wrote:
> There are no more users of the deprecated is_dma_mapped in struct
> spi_message so it can be removed.
>
> References in documentation and comments are also removed.
>
> A few similar checks if xfer->tx_dma or xfer->rx_dma are not NULL are
> also removed since these are now guaranteed to be NULL because they
> were previously set only if is_dma_mapped was true.
Nice cleanup, thank you!
